1. Okwu mmalite

This manual provides instructions for the Naxa NID-1070 2-in-1 Core Android 11 Tablet. This device combines a 10.1-inch HD IPS touchscreen tablet with a detachable Bluetooth keyboard, offering versatility for both entertainment and productivity. It features a 1.8GHz Quad Core processor, 2GB RAM, and 32GB of internal storage, expandable via memory card. The tablet includes front and rear cameras, a built-in speaker, and a microphone, running on Android 11 Go Edition.

3. Nhazi

3.1 Nchaji izizi

Before first use, fully charge the tablet using the provided UL approved power adapter. Connect the adapter to the tablet's charging port and plug it into a power outlet. The battery indicator on the screen will show charging status.

3.3 Connecting the Bluetooth Keyboard

The included keyboard connects wirelessly via Bluetooth.

  1. Gbaa mbọ hụ na agbanyere na agbanyere ahụigodo.
  2. Na mbadamba gị, gaa na Ntọala > Ngwa ejikọrọ > Bluetooth.
  3. Toggle Bluetooth to 'On'.
  4. The tablet will scan for available devices. Select the keyboard (e.g., 'Bluetooth Keyboard') from the list.
  5. Follow any on-screen prompts to complete the pairing process, which may include entering a code on the keyboard.

4.2 Iji ahụigodo

The Bluetooth keyboard provides a physical input method for typing, navigation, and executing commands. It includes standard QWERTY keys and function keys for media control and system shortcuts.

4.3 Igwefoto

The tablet is equipped with both front and rear cameras. Open the Camera app to take photos or record videos. The front camera is suitable for video calls, while the rear camera offers higher resolution for general photography.

4.4 Njikwa nchekwa

The tablet comes with 32GB of internal storage. For additional storage, a memory card slot is available. Insert a compatible microSD card to expand storage capacity for photos, videos, and documents.

4.5 Mmepụta ọdịyo

The tablet features a built-in speaker for audio playback. For private listening, connect the included wired headphones to the 3.5mm audio jack.
